On July 25th, Wax Motif returns to Culture, coming full circle as one of the very first artists to play a Nü Androids show. The Australian producer has become a defining name in modern house and bass house, known for standout tracks like “Krush Groove,” “Wet,” and releases across labels including Divided Souls. His sound blends West Coast house, G-house, and hip-hop influences into heavy, groove-driven records built for the club. This return marks a special moment for the Nü Androids community, bringing things back to where it all started. A night of deep bass, rolling grooves, and high-energy movement at Culture.

Daniel Chien better known as Wax Motif is regarded as a major orchestrator in developing the house sound across the US. With musical influences like R&B, disco and U.K. bass, the Australian-born, LA-based producer brings a unique style to the studio, making him a highly sought-after producer.
